Internet de las Cosas
¿Quien soy?
Trabajo en Ubidots como Desarrolladora de Hardware y Especialista de Contenido
Ing. Electrónica mención Automatización y Control
Bailar, picnic, cervezas :)
@mariacarlinahernandez
@makahernandez
<Internet>
<Things>
Mundo Digital
Mundo
Fisico/Real
Hardware
Data
Software
Conectividad
Aplicaciones para el Internet de las Cosas
RETAIL
SUPERMERCADOS
CIUDADES INTELIGENTES
AGRO / GANADERIA
TRANSPORTE PUBLICO
TRANSPORTE Y LOGÍSTICA
OIL & GAS
SALUD
Envio de datos a Ubidots
- GET: Recibe información.
- POST: Crea un elemento nuevo
- PUT: Actualiza un elemento existente
- DELETE: Elimina un elemento existente.
Protocolo HTTP: Protocolo utilizado para el intercambio de información entre el cliente y el servidor.
Utiliza cuatro métodos:
Documentación: Ubidots REST API Reference
Parámetros requeridos para construir un HTTP Request
- URL
- Headers
- Body
Envio de datos a Ubidots
TOKEN: Identificador único de usuario, se accede a él a través de la cuenta de Ubidots.
Envio de datos a Ubidots
URL para envío de datos:
https://things.ubidots.com/api/v1.6/devices/{DEVICE_LABEL}
- Envio de variables:
- Envio de variable con posición GPS:
{"temperature": 25.00, "humidity": 54.50}
{"position":{"value":1, "context":{"lat":10.666, "lng": -71.612}}}
Headers :
x-auth-token: {YOUR_TOKEN}
Body:
Content-Type: application/json
Envio de datos a Ubidots
Crear una máquina de snacks con los siguientes parámetros:
- Debe medir la temperatura, cantidad de snacks y el estado de la puerta (1 o 0).
- Debe saber la posición de la máquina.
- Crear un evento en caso de que la máquina salga de cierta zona o cada vez que se abra la puerta.
Obtener datos desde Ubidots
URL para obtener el ultimo valor de una variable:
https://things.ubidots.com/api/v1.6/devices/{DEVICE_LABEL}/{VARIABLE_LABEL}
Header (Autenticación):
x-auth-token: {YOUR_TOKEN}
Para mas información visita:
¡Gracias! :)
Internet de las Cosas
By Maria Carlina Hernandez
Internet de las Cosas
- 747